About the area
Martinborough
Located in Martinborough, this holiday home is in a rural area. Stonehenge Aotearoa and Cobblestones Village Museum are local landmarks, and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Messines Memorial Layby and War Memorial Park.

Where is Dara Vineyard Cottage Martinborough located?
Situated in a rural location, this holiday home is within a 10-minute walk of Luna Estate Winery and Poppies Martinborough Winery. Martinborough Vineyard and Martinborough Golf Club are also within 15 minutes.
